You guys ok with the Corona Virus/covid19?

Germany here. It's been a slow start, but at least for my state now bigger regulations are in place, the university + uni library is shut down for the foreseeable future (which is great when a prof reminded you just the other day that you forgot to pick up some needed signatures. Oops! Well. Switching to email). If it wasn't for ruling from higher up, university would have tried to keep doing business as usual (they actually made a bold statement with that, and had to rectify that soon after).
For the whole of Germany, people have been advised to stockpile for a good two weeks in case of a large-quarantine.

Some say tere's a bit of an over-reaction on the city's part in shutting down most anything after being slow to react, but mostly it seems to be reasonable. The town has a handful of confirmed cases now, none at university so far, and apparently testing and stuff is now set up too, though some criticized if it was thorough enough up until now (that was before the state-wise announcement/ruling tho).

Schools already were closed before, and more and more shops will probably close down and general guidelines have been given (such as avoiding the usual crowded spaces etc.)
Work has responded very respectfully for me, and re-organized schedules to have no people sharing office space whenever possible and to disinfect regularly (we have suspenders there, and always had). So far postage seems to still be in place (might change), most shops were open until recently (with some voluntary closures) - I take it many more will be closed now. Buses now have separation inside so you do not have contact with the bus driver (means they can't check tickets, so free bus rides for those who do not have any). No panic here so far, anyhow, though it's clearly in everybody's mouth.

Supermarkets can visibly have some goods sold out (canned stuff, the good packaged milk, toilet paper - or well, the cheapest kind of toilet paper haha), though it's usually not clean empty. Depends on which supermarket and where and when though.

A roomie had to fly back because he was from another country that's closing down (which is kinda ironic), otherwise I am just staying in.

Meanwhile tho, a Japanese friend who'd just flown in (and bestie) visited me and it makes me wanna stay in even more until I know I am staying healthy. I feel that's a bit of an oof. But I also didn't want to miss the chance (no distancing there orz, and I feel bad.) - anyhow, because of this, I declined to take shifts at work, just in case, and keep stuff to minimum. Aka groceries and home life is where it's at atm (it's a relatively rural area tho, so lotsa park and forest space too, so you still see some people passing by).
The remaining roomies at home seem to be doing the same, as are most people.

University keeps updating us on the situation, too, and recently emails went out to organize online groups for the freshly arrived exchange students (to have some contacts here), teachers offering skype etc. office hours and such.
